Adonijah Ball1
M, #5465, b. 5 July 1739, d. 1760
Adonijah Ball|b. 5 Jul 1739\nd. 1760|p280.htm#i5465|Isaac Ball|b. c 1710\nd. 21 Mar 1789|p561.htm#i5435|Rachel Howe|b. 23 Nov 1710\nd. 12 Oct 1779|p1983.htm#i5464|Benjamin Ball|b. c 1677|p322.htm#i5428|Mary Brewer|b. 17 Mar 1679/80|p1055.htm#i5429|Josiah Howe||p1981.htm#i10195|Sarah Bigelow||p984.htm#i10196|
Adonijah Ball was born on 5 July 1739 at Brookfield, Worcester Co., MA; "Adonjah Bal."2 He was the son of Isaac Ball and Rachel Howe.1 Adonijah Ball died in 1760 at Saratoga, Saratoga Co., NY; on his way home from Crown Point. He went out a listed soldier from Perquage during the French and Indian War.3

Adonijah Ball1
M, #5524, b. 20 November 1778, d. 20 March 1847
Adonijah Ball|b. 20 Nov 1778\nd. 20 Mar 1847|p280.htm#i5524|Isaac Ball|b. 31 Dec 1747\nd. b 1819|p561.htm#i5469|Hannah Commings|b. 8 Aug 1757|p1272.htm#i5522|Isaac Ball|b. c 1710\nd. 21 Mar 1789|p561.htm#i5435|Rachel Howe|b. 23 Nov 1710\nd. 12 Oct 1779|p1983.htm#i5464|Reuben Commings||p1272.htm#i5525|Elizabeth Butler||p1138.htm#i5526|
Adonijah Ball was born on 20 November 1778 at Athol, Worcester Co., MA.1 He was the son of Isaac Ball and Hannah Commings.1 Adonijah Ball married Hannah Perry on 5 December 1799 at Randolph, Orange Co., VT.2 Adonijah Ball married Anna Gaston.3 Adonijah Ball married Frances Bruce on 18 January 1832.3 Adonijah Ball died on 20 March 1847 at Randolph Co., IL, at age 68.1 He was buried at Rockwood, Randolph Co., IL.2
Adonijah enlisted as a corporal in the 21st U.S. Infantry Regiment in Middlebury, Vermont on 9 February 1813. According to his military records, he was 5'10", blue-eyed, brown-haired, with a light complexion and a carpenter at the time of his enlistment. Adonijah participated in most of the major battles of the Canadian theatre, including the capture of York (now Toronto), the capture of Fort George and the Battle of Chrystler's Field in 1813, and the Battle of Chippewa, the Battle of Niagara (Lundy's Lane) and the Defense of Fort Erie in 1814. He was hospitalized in Buffalo, New York due to illness in August and September, 1814, later promoted to sergeant and discharged in Sackett's Harbour, New York on 24 May, 1815.3
